Farm Distress
Farm distress refers to the financial and emotional struggles faced by farmers. It often results from factors like poor crop yields, rising debts, and fluctuating market prices. Many farmers experience mental health issues due to these pressures. Government policies and support systems aim to alleviate this distress. However, challenges persist, impacting rural communities and the agricultural economy significantly.
